Mercedes-Benz has introduced the entry-level variant of its upcoming AMG four-door electric vehicle, the GT 53, which optimizes battery efficiency to achieve a range surpassing 500 miles. According to InsideEVs, the model achieves this balance by utilizing one fewer motor than the higher-tier GT 63 version, focusing on long-distance capability without sacrificing foundational performance metrics.

Despite the reduced motor count, the GT 53 retains aggressive performance specifications. The vehicle produces 536 hp and maintains a 0-60 mph acceleration time of 3.8 seconds. This configuration reflects a strategic decision to appeal to consumers prioritizing operational range in the high-performance electric segment.
